Are Nuts Really That High in Calories?
It’s true, nuts contain a significant number of calories. However, calorie density doesn’t tell the whole story. Nuts are incredibly satiating, meaning they keep you feeling full for longer. This is partially due to their high fiber and healthy fat content. Compared to many other snacks like processed chips or sugary treats, nuts actually help you consume fewer calories overall throughout the day. The key is, of course, portion control.
The Nutritional Powerhouse: Benefits of Eating Nuts
The health benefits significantly outweigh a moderate calorie intake. Nuts are jam-packed with nutrition:
- Essential Fats: They’re rich in monounsaturated and polyunsaturated fats crucial for heart health, brain function, and reducing inflammation – problems extremely pertinent to a large percentage of the Indian population.
- Vitamins and Minerals: Nuts provide numerous vitamins (like vitamin E and B vitamins) and minerals (like magnesium, potassium, and selenium) essential for optimal health.
- Antioxidants: A bountiful source combating free radical damage, protecting cells from harmful effects and contributing heavily to overall health, reducing the risk of chronic illnesses.
- Nuts and Heart Health (Indian Perspective): Traditional Indian diets incorporating nuts have historically demonstrated improved cardiovascular wellness. The readily digestible fats found in nuts contribute to lowering LDL (“bad”) cholesterol while potentially increasing levels of HDL (“good”) cholesterol.

Choosing the Right Nuts and How to Incorporate Them
India boasts a wonderful variety of nuts, each with its own unique nutritional profile.
Popular Indian Nuts:
- Almonds: Rich in vitamin E, protein.
- Cashews: Creamy texture with significant monounsaturated fats and minerals.
- Pistachios: High in healthful components and readily offering multiple levels of nutritious value with low sodium (select the unsalted ones of coarse!).
- Walnuts: Often praised for their omega-3 and high flavonoid content bolstering its health quotient
- Peanuts (technically legumes): Popular, widely available, great source for protein while supplying other important dietary components which are often missed from daily regular inclusion of most food items.
